Qwen3.8-27B benchmarks tie GPT-5.6 — small models can now take on big models

What this is

A 27B (27-billion) parameter model scoring on par with leading closed-source large models—the Qwen3.8-27B benchmark results (scoring different models on a unified test set) released last week by independent evaluator Artificial Analysis caught our editorial team's eye. On composite scores it nearly ties DeepSeek V4 and OpenAI's GPT-5.6 Luna Max, meaning "small models can take on large models" is shifting from slogan to quantifiable number.

Industry view

The open-source community is broadly excited. The news hit the front page of the LocalLLaMA forum for a practical reason: a 27B model runs on a single high-end consumer GPU, dramatically lowering the bar for enterprise private deployment (running the model on your own servers, with data never leaving).

But there are sober voices too. One long-time model tracker pointed out there's often a gap between benchmark scores and real-world business performance—27B still has visible weaknesses on long-document comprehension and multi-turn Agent (letting AI autonomously break down and execute tasks) workloads. In short: matching on benchmarks doesn't mean matching on experience.

Impact on regular people

  • For enterprise IT: Hardware costs for in-house AI may drop; companies that previously only dared "call an API" are now seriously evaluating "run the model ourselves."
  • For individual careers: Engineers who can fine-tune (retrain on their own data) small models will be more in demand; pure prompt-tuning roles will face stiffer competition.
  • For consumer markets: Your ChatGPT or ERNIE Bot won't change in the short term, but enterprise-side AI service pricing is likely to loosen, indirectly affecting the features of products you use.

Qwen3.8-27B 跑分追平 GPT-5.6 — 小模型够打大模型了

这是什么

27B(270 亿)参数的模型,跑分追平头部闭源大模型——独立评测机构 Artificial Analysis 上周公布的 Qwen3.8-27B 基准测试(用统一题目给不同模型打分)成绩,让编辑部多看了两眼。它在综合得分上和 DeepSeek V4、OpenAI 的 GPT-5.6 Luna Max 几乎打平,意味着「小模型够打大模型」这件事,正在从口号变成可量化的数字。

行业怎么看

开源社区普遍兴奋。消息在 LocalLLaMA 论坛被顶上首页,理由很实际:27B 模型单张高端消费级显卡就能跑,企业私有化部署(把模型装在自己服务器上、数据不出门)的门槛大幅降低。

但也有冷静声音。一位长期跟踪模型的开发者指出,基准测试分数和真实业务效果之间常有落差,27B 在长文档理解、多轮 Agent(让 AI 自主拆解任务并执行)任务上仍有可见短板。换句话说:跑分追平,不等于体验追平。

对普通人的影响

  • 对企业 IT:自建 AI 的硬件成本可能下降,原本只敢想「调用 API」的公司,开始认真评估「自己跑模型」这条路。
  • 对个人职场:会微调(在自家数据上再训练一遍)小模型的技术人员会更吃香,纯调 prompt(提示词)的岗位竞争会更激烈。
  • 对消费市场:短期内你用的 ChatGPT、文心一言不会有变化,但企业端 AI 服务价格有望松动,间接影响你用到的产品功能。
